Effect of deafferentation of the rat tongue on plasma corticosterone, aldosterone, angiotensin and ACTH levels

The effect of deafferentation of the tongue on the plasma level of hormones involved in regulation of the sodium ion level -- aldosterone, corticosterone, ACTH, and angiotensin -- was studied. Plasma hormone levels were determined by radioimmunoassay. The results indicate the important role of orosensory and taste perception in the processes of regulation of the sodium balance in the body. The experiments in this study were conducted on rats.
